Add a category command helper class
This allows simplifying: lmq.add_category("foo", ...); lmq.add_command("foo", "a", ...); lmq.add_command("foo", "b", ...); lmq.add_request_command("foo", "c", ...); to: lmq.add_category("foo", ...) .add_command("a", ...) .add_command("b", ...) .add_request_command("b", ...) ;
